When we construct messages we _______________ meaning into language and symbols based on the communication resources and meaning
Leto [7]

Based on the communication tools and meanings at our disposal at the time, we form communications by encoding meaning into language and symbols. Our past experiences, cultural background, current surroundings, and many other factors affect how we approach this.

When encoding, the sender also known as the encoder employs verbal such as words, signs, images, and video and non-verbal such as body language, hand gestures, and face expressions symbols that they anticipate the receiver also known as the decoder would comprehend. Words, figures, pictures, facial expressions, signals, and/or movements can all serve as symbols. The method used to encode a message is crucial; it partly depends on the message's intended use.
